UPVC is a very durable material

UPVC is a tough material that provides a range of benefits for homeowners. It is strong enough to stand up to the harshest of weather conditions, and is highly resistant to warping, rusting or rotting. In addition, UPVC is a good insulation and can reduce costs for energy by keeping the interior of your house warmer.

uPVC is also referred to as PVCu or PVC is a plastic used to make window sills and frames. It is a popular option for homeowners since it is less expensive than wood or metal frames and requires minimal maintenance. Unlike traditional windows, UPVC doesn't require regular repainting and sanding. Instead, a simple clean-up with soapy water is all it takes to keep your UPVC looking fresh.

The unique formulation of uPVC is the reason for its longevity and durability. It is made from vinyl polymer that is bound to chlorine atoms, making it strong and stable. This enables it to withstand the toughest of conditions, including extreme humidity and heat. Additionally, the material is impervious to termite damage and corrosion. Furthermore, uPVC is also highly resistant to UV radiation, allowing it to retain its colour and appearance for years.

uPVC is susceptible to certain problems over time. It can be difficult to open or close your windows without difficulty. This can be caused by dirt and debris buildup in the window tracks, or misalignment of the window sash. In certain cases, the hardware may also be worn out or damaged.

Another common problem with windows made of uPVC is leaks. Leaky windows are not only ugly, but they could cause energy loss and lower indoor comfort. The good part is that leaks can be easily fixed by an expert.

Repair-Engineer-small.pngIt is simple to maintain.

While uPVC windows are sturdy and energy efficient, they require some attention to keep them looking clean. Fortunately, this is simple to accomplish and doesn't require any professional cleaners or equipment. In the majority of cases, all you need is a sponge or cloth soaked in warm soapy water. Avoid using cream cleansers or scouring pads as they can be abrasive. They can permanently harm uPVC’s shiny surface. Baby wipes are gentle and don't leave any stains or streaks on most surfaces.

Regular cleaning of uPVC frames can help to prevent the growth of mould and dirt that can affect the appearance of your house. If your windows have a build-up of mould or fungus, it is important to clean them as quickly as you can. This will help you maintain the health of your family members and ensure that your uPVC windows remain waterproof and energy efficient.
